Subject: [PATCH v2 0/5] ARM: dts: qcom: msm8960: cleanup and add missing
I2C nodes
While working on adding support for the Sony Xperia SP (msm8960t), it
was pointed out [1] that the msm8960 dtsi could use some general
cleanup and reordering. This series applies those suggestions and also
fills in missing I2C nodes that are required by several phones based on
msm8960.
Changes included:
1. Reorders nodes by unit address and sorts properties to comply with
the Devicetree style guide. Cosmetic only.
2. Inlines qcom-msm8960-pins.dtsi into the main SoC dtsi. Most Qualcomm
SoCs embed their TLMM definitions directly, so this removes an
uncommon split file pattern. Cosmetic only.
3. Adds I2C child nodes for GSBI10 and GSBI12, which are present on
MSM8960 and required by devices such as the Sony Xperia SP.
4. Adds I2C child nodes for GSBI1 and GSBI8, which are present on
MSM8960 and required by devices such as the Casio G'zOne. This work
was contributed by Shinjo Park.
5. Renames the GPIO controller node label from "msmgpio" to "tlmm" to
match the convention used by other Qualcomm SoCs. Cosmetic only.
